What is Advanced SEO?

Basic SEO covers keywords and good website content. Advanced SEO moves beyond the basics. It focuses on the bigger picture of authority, trust, and user experience. It means you are not just optimizing for Google. You are optimizing for your human audience, too. When you make your site better for people, Google notices that.

It is important to remember what search engines reward. They want to show the best and most trustworthy answer to every search query. Advanced search engine optimization is all about proving that you are that best answer.

The Core Pillars of Next-Level SEO

There are three main areas that make up advanced SEO work. You must master all three to truly compete.

1. Technical Deep Dive This pillar makes sure search engines can actually read your site. It is not about content. It is about code and structure.

  • Structured Data (Schema Markup): You add code to your pages that tells Google what the content means. This can create rich snippets. These snippets show extra details like star ratings or prices directly in the search results.
  • Core Web Vitals: These are Google’s metrics for website speed and performance. A slow site creates a bad user experience. Google will not rank slow sites well. Advanced work reduces the load time from, say, eight seconds to two seconds.
  • Crawl Budget Optimization: If you have a huge site, you need to manage how Google’s bots crawl it. You make sure the bots only focus on your most important, high-value pages.

2. Authority and E-E-A-T E-E-A-T stands for Experience, Expertise, Authoritativeness, and Trustworthiness. This is a crucial concept for all types of content.

  • Link Earning, Not Building: You focus on creating content that people want to link to. This is a much stronger signal than trying to pay for links.
  • Brand Mentions: Unlinked mentions of your brand or website on other reputable sites now act like links. They strengthen your authority and signal relevance.
  • Original Data and Research: You become a primary source of information in your industry. This shows true expertise and draws in high-quality links naturally.

3. Intent-Focused Content Strategy You stop writing for keywords alone. You start writing for the specific reason a person searched for that keyword.

  • Topic Clusters: You organize your content around main topics. Then you use internal links to connect all the related pieces. This builds a clear content hierarchy for users and for search engines.
  • Comparison Keywords: You target keywords that people use when they are ready to buy. These are terms like “product A vs. product B” or “best service in my city.”
  • Rich Results Optimization: You write content that can directly answer a search question. This helps you win a featured snippet, which is the box at the top of the search results.

Practical Tips for Small Businesses

You must also do your part even after hiring a company like Marketing 1on1. SEO is a partnership. Here are a few practical tips to make sure your investment in advanced search engine optimization pays off.

  • Set Clear, Measurable Goals: Do not just say “I want more traffic.” Say “I want a 25% increase in local service calls by the end of Q1.” This gives your SEO partner a clear target.
  • Provide True Expertise: Work with your agency to create content. You are the expert in your field. They are the experts in SEO. You must provide the true, accurate knowledge. They will structure it for search engines.
  • Prioritize Local SEO: For most small businesses, the customer is nearby. Make sure your Google Business Profile is perfect. Ask happy customers for reviews. This is the fastest, most effective form of SEO for a local business.
  • Be Patient with Organic Results: Advanced search engine optimization is not a quick fix. You will not see massive organic ranking shifts overnight. True, reliable results often take four to six months. Do not panic if you do not see a jump in the first week.
